## Artifact Signing — Inventory Reconciliation Job

The nightly reconciliation job for Stockline now signs its output manifests before upload. Unsigned manifests are rejected by the Ledgerbox ingest as of build 412. Two mismatches last week traced to a stale key on the runner pool; rotated Tuesday. Action for sync: confirm all runners pull the current key at job start. The active signing key for the reconciliation pipeline is as follows.

signing key of yafop-taguf = bky3_Kre

// LadleLogic recipe-scaling calculator — Fennmark Kitchens.
// MAX_SCALE_FACTOR caps multiplication of ingredient quantities.
// Values above 12 produced absurd yields and float rounding
// errors in fractional units (e.g., 1/3 tsp). Do not raise this
// without re-running the rounding test suite; pastry recipes are
// especially sensitive. The constant was last validated under the
// build noted directly below.

trace token, kajeg-tadup: htk31_ea4436123ab4c9e337062126feef2c5

Handover — Brindlewick config hot-reload (for weekly eng sync)

I'm passing the hot-reload work to Tamsin. Current state: the Brindlewick gateway watches its config tree and reloads on change, but reloads silently fail if the schema validator can't reach the Oakmere registry. Workaround is a manual SIGHUP after registry recovery. The validator's offline fallback cache is encrypted; Tamsin will need to unlock it once to test the failure path. Unlock happens via the recovery console, which prompts for the passphrase noted below.

strongbox words: druath-quenael

**Ticket FRN-2281: Staging handlers cold-starting on every invoke**

New folks: Farrow handlers stay warm only when the keepalive probe can authenticate. Staging's env file was copied from dev and dropped the probe credential, so every request pays a full cold start. To fix, open staging.env and append the probe's credential on the line that follows.

sealed setting: LEDGER_TOKEN20=6148d35bbb480b0ab79e